The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of William Dyer, born in 1835 in East Budleigh, Devon, consisted of 3 members. William was the head of the household, widower.
During the period, also present in the household were William's Wifes Mother, Emily (born 1824 in Southend, Essex, England) and William's Servant, Hannah (born 1857 in Witney, Oxfordshire, England).
